XP News: Tariq Abdulhakim Musical Heritage Center Opens in Saudi Arabi

The Saudi Ministry of Culture has recently inaugurated a musical heritage centre in Jeddah named after late Saudi composer Tariq Abdulhakim, in celebration of the kingdom’s vibrant musical landscape.

Situated at the historical area of Al-Balad, a UNESCO World Heritage Site, the Tariq Abdulhakim Center houses a museum honouring the legacy of its namesake, who was the founder of the Saudi military band and played a pivotal role in shaping the musical identity of the kingdom. The museum showcases a collection of Abdulhakim’s personal belongings such as costumes, musical notes, photographs and posters, as well as interviews and footage of his live performances. The centre also features a specialised research unit and a music archive housing an extensive collection, including books, music scores, recordings and traditional Saudi instruments.

In addition to preserving the history of Saudi music, the Tariq Abdulhakim Center will host regular performances and festivals to showcase regional rising talents. The venue will also serve as an educational hub, offering various workshops, seminars and interactive programs which focus on exploring the evolution of Saudi music.
